The NJM2737RB1 is a dual operational amplifier (op-amp) manufactured by New Japan Radio (NJR). This component is designed for a wide range of audio and general-purpose applications requiring low noise, low distortion, and high-performance amplification. It's known for its excellent audio characteristics and is suitable for use in preamplifiers, active filters, and signal processing circuits.

Additional Details:
The NJM2737RB1 features a wide operating voltage range allowing it to be used in various circuits, and its rail-to-rail input and output capabilities maximize the dynamic range of the signal. The op-amp also offers protection against short circuits and is designed to operate over a wide temperature range. The typical supply voltage is ±2.5V to ±7.5V. Input offset voltage is very low, contributing to the overall accuracy of the circuit. It's crucial to refer to the New Japan Radio (NJR) datasheet for the NJM2737RB1 for precise specifications, including electrical characteristics, performance graphs, and application recommendations. Proper bypassing and layout techniques are recommended to minimize noise and ensure stable operation.
